Join the Knights of the Thorn in Oblivion Remastered: Complete Quest Guide

Oblivion Remastered has a bunch of major factions, but it also features a few lesser-known groups you can join—and the Knights of the Thorn is one of them. You’ll get the chance to become an honorary member during the “The Wayward Knight” quest, where you team up with Cheydinhal’s heir, Farwil Indarys, to shut down an Oblivion Gate outside the city.

Depending on how things play out, you’ll either walk away with exclusive gear and a fancy title… or just a handful of gold and a few keepsakes. Let’s break it down.

How to Start “The Wayward Knight” Quest

Before you can begin, you’ll need to complete the Dagon Shrine quest from the main storyline.

Once that’s done:

  1. Travel to Cheydinhal, east of the Imperial City.
  2. Enter through the West Gate and talk to any guard.
  3. Ask about Cheydinhal, and they’ll mention an Oblivion Gate has appeared nearby—this officially kicks off The Wayward Knight quest.

Follow the quest marker through the west gate of the city until you reach the Oblivion Gate. You’ll meet a guard who tells you that Farwil Indarys, the Count’s son, has already gone in to shut it down. Time to follow him inside.

Inside the Oblivion Gate: Saving Farwil

Once inside, fight your way through enemies as you make your way to The Bowels, then into the Oblivion realm proper. You’ll encounter some fallen Knights of the Thorn along the way—don’t forget to loot their gear if you want a few extra items.

Eventually, you’ll meet Farwil and his companion. After a quick conversation, your goal is clear: push forward, clear out enemies, and close the gate by grabbing the Sigil Stone at the top of the tower.

Important Tip: If you want to join the Knights of the Thorn and earn their best rewards, Farwil must survive.

To help him stay alive:

  • Clear enemies before he rushes in.
  • Use Restoration spells with Heal on Touch or Heal on Target, like Convalescence, to keep him healed during fights.

Once you reach the Sigillum Sanguis, climb to the top using the bone-like paths and grab the Sigil Stone. That’ll shut down the gate and teleport everyone outside.

Your rewards from Count Indarys depend entirely on whether Farwil survives or not.

✅ If Farwil Lives:

  • You become an Honorary Knight of the Thorn
  • Choose between:
    • Staff of Indarys (Magicka-based reward)
    • Thornblade (Melee-focused reward)

❌ If Farwil Dies:

  • You receive:
    • 400 Gold
    • Indarys Signet Ring
    • Knights of the Thorn Medallion (enchanted)
    • Knights of the Thorn Shield
    • Steel Armor Set and Sword

Even if you fail to save Farwil, the consolation prizes aren’t too shabby—but the title and unique weapons make saving him well worth the effort.


⚔️ Why Join the Knights of the Thorn?

While they’re not a major faction like the Fighters or Mages Guild, joining the Knights of the Thorn adds another badge of honor to your adventurer resume. Plus, the quest-exclusive gear is powerful enough to carry you through a good chunk of mid-game content.
